  • the invention relates to an arrangement for opening and closing a closure flap arranged on a bottom-side cleaning opening of a container, in particular a material feed container for thick matter pumps.
  • the closure flap is arranged on a swivel joint fixed to the container and can be opened and closed by swiveling by hand to empty and clean the task container of a concrete pump. Above all during the opening process, due to the material adhering to the closure flap, increased frictional resistances occur, which make manual operation of the closure flap more difficult.
  • the invention is based on the object of a simple arrangement of the initially specified To create a way with which a closure flap on a container, such as a material feed container of a thick matter pump, can be opened and closed by an operator with little work and without risk of injury.
  • a hydraulic drive unit coupled with the closure flap and movable between an initial and an end position is proposed for adjusting the closure flap between a closed position sealing the cleaning opening and an outlet position at least partially releasing the cleaning opening, the closing flap being actuated ⁇ supply of a hydraulic actuator controlling the pressure oil supply to the hydraulic drive unit is adjustable in its outlet position, and by means of a mechanical actuator with simultaneous resetting of the hydraulic drive unit to its starting position lung can be reset manually to its closed position.
  • the hydraulic drive unit has a drive piston which is displaceable in a single-acting hydraulic piston which can be acted upon with pressure oil at the bottom and which is connected to the rod side with an oil tank or with the atmosphere.
  • the feed of the drive piston can be converted into a pivoting movement of the closure flap via a linkage connected to the piston rod.
  • the drive piston can be coupled to the closure flap via a rocker arm articulated on the piston rod, in which case the hydraulic cylinder is arranged on the container so as to be pivotable about an axis parallel to the axis of the cleaning opening.
  • the mechanical actuator can be designed as a handle or hand lever rigidly connected to the piston rod or to the closure cover.
  • the hydraulic supply to the hydraulic cylinder is advantageously controlled by a control valve designed as a 3/2-way valve, the bottom side of the hydraulic cylinder being in a preferably manually operated switching position of the directional valve with the pressure oil supply and in a spring-centered rest position of the directional valve connected to the oil tank.
  • a control valve designed as a 3/2-way valve
  • the bottom side of the hydraulic cylinder being in a preferably manually operated switching position of the directional valve with the pressure oil supply and in a spring-centered rest position of the directional valve connected to the oil tank.
  • the opening speed of the closure flap can be controlled by a flow valve which influences the pressure oil supply to the hydraulic drive unit and is preferably designed as a controllable throttle valve.
  • the closure lid is advantageously pressed against a sealing ring in its closed position by a run-up slope of a stop piece arranged on the container bottom.

  • closure arrangements shown in the drawing essentially consist of a closure flap 16 arranged on a bottom-side cleaning opening 10 of a container 12 of a thick matter pump 14, which is coupled to a hydraulic drive unit 20, the closure flap after triggering a hydraulic actuator 22 hydraulically opened and can be closed again in a liquid-tight manner by actuating a mechanical actuating member designed as a hand lever 23.
  • the hydraulic drive unit 20 has a drive piston 26 which is displaceable in a single-acting hydraulic cylinder 24 and which in the exemplary embodiment according to FIGS. 1 and 2 is connected via its piston rod 28 and one of two is connected to the piston rod 28 and to one another via rotary joints 30, 34
  • Coupling members 32, 36 existing linkage 18 is coupled to the closure flap 16, which in turn is arranged on the outside of the container bottom so as to be pivotable about an axis parallel to the axis 58 of the cleaning opening 10.
  • the Cleaning opening 10 is closed in a liquid-tight manner by the closure flap 16 in its closed position.
  • the thick material pump 14 has two conveying cylinders 38, 40, the front openings of which open into the container 12 and are alternately connected to a conveying line 44 via a swivel tube 42 during the pressure stroke.
  • the closure flap 16 is opened hydraulically (FIG. 1).
  • the hydraulic actuator 22 which is arranged between the bottom connection of the hydraulic cylinder 24 and the pressure side of a pump 46 and consists of a 3/2-way valve 48 and an adjustable throttle valve 50 connected upstream of the directional valve 48, is actuated.
  • the directional control valve 48 which is manually operated by means of trigger element 52, connects the bottom side of hydraulic cylinder 24 to the pressure oil supply in its switching position a, whereby piston 26 is moved into its outlet position, which opens cleaning opening 10, by pivoting closure flap 16.
  • the rod side of the hydraulic cylinder 24 is either, as shown, connected to an oil tank 51 or is directly relieved of the atmosphere.
  • the flow rate can be controlled by regulated throttling of the pressure oil supply via the throttle valve 50.
  • valve 48 in its spring-centered rest position b back, in which it connects the bottom side of the hydraulic cylinder 24 to the oil tank 51 (FIG. 2).
  • the closure flap 16 can be pivoted back into its closed position by means of the hand lever 23 rigidly arranged on the piston rod 28.
  • the hand lever 23 is pressed in the direction of the arrow 54 while simultaneously returning the piston 26 to its starting position, the pressure oil flowing back from the bottom side onto the rod side of the hydraulic cylinder 24 or into the tank 51.
  • FIG. 3 shows a modified embodiment of a closure arrangement in which the same parts are provided with the same reference numerals.
  • the hydraulic cylinder 24 is arranged on the container base so as to be pivotable about an axis 56 fixed to the container and the piston rod is connected to the closure cover 16 via a rocking lever 64 which can be rotated about the axis 58 fixed to the container, the pivot axes 56, 58 and the axis of the swivel joint 30 being parallel are arranged to the axis of the cleaning opening 10.
  • the closure cover 16 can be swiveled hydraulically into its outlet position by means of the hydraulic drive unit 20 in the manner already described and pivoted back into its closed position against the stop pieces 60 by means of the hand lever 23 rigidly connected to the closure cover 16.
  • the closure cover 16 engages under a run-up slope 61 formed on the stop pieces 60 and is thereby in its closed position pressed against a sealing ring that seals the cleaning opening 10 in a liquid-tight manner.
  • Closure arrangements according to the invention can also be used on other feed and storage containers and on premix troughs in addition to the field of application mentioned above.
  • the invention relates to an arrangement for opening and closing a closure flap 16 arranged on a bottom-side cleaning opening 10 of a material feed container 12 of a thick matter pump 14.
  • the closure flap 16 coupled to a hydraulic drive unit 20 can be hydraulically actuated by actuating a control valve 48 be swung out into their outlet position which opens the cleaning opening 10.
  • the closing flap 16 is pivoted back into its closed position by hand by means of a mechanical actuator 23 while simultaneously resetting the hydraulic drive unit 20 to its starting position.

Abstract

La présente invention concerne un dispositif pour l'ouverture et la fermeture d'un capuchon (16) disposé sur l'orifice de nettoyage (10) au fond d'un récipient de distribution (12) d'une pompe à liquides épais (14). Le capuchon de fermeture (16), accouplé à une unité d'entraînement hydraulique (20), peut être pivoté par man÷uvre d'une soupape de commande hydraulique (48) vers sa position de sortie dégageant l'orifice de sortie. Le pivotement en arrière du capuchon (16) vers sa position de fermeture se fait manuellement au moyen d'un organe de réglage mécanique (23), avec remise simultanée de l'unité d'entraînement hydraulique (20) à sa position de départ.
